Understanding the Canadian Online Casino Landscape

The Canadian online casino market is unique due to its regulatory complexities. Unlike some countries, Canada doesn’t have a single, overarching national body that governs all online gambling activities. Instead, each province and territory has the authority to regulate gambling within its borders. This means that the legality of online casinos can vary significantly depending on where you are located in Canada. Some provinces, like Ontario, have fully legalized and regulated online casinos, offering players a secure and supervised environment. Others maintain a more restrictive approach, relying on players to access casinos licensed in other jurisdictions. This fragmented regulatory landscape presents both opportunities and challenges for both players and operators.

Understanding these nuances is vital for anyone considering online gambling in Canada. Players need to be aware of the laws in their specific province or territory and ensure that they are playing at casinos that are legally compliant. Choosing a casino licensed by a reputable jurisdiction, like the Malta Gaming Authority or the Kahnawake Gaming Commission, provides an added layer of security and protection. These licensing bodies enforce strict standards of operation, ensuring fair gaming practices and responsible gambling measures.

The Importance of Licensing and Regulation

A valid license isn't merely a formality; it's a crucial indicator of a casino's integrity and commitment to player protection. Licensed casinos are subject to regular audits and inspections to ensure they adhere to stringent regulations regarding game fairness, security, and financial transparency. These audits verify that the random number generators (RNGs) used in casino games are truly random, guaranteeing that all players have an equal chance of winning. Furthermore, licensed casinos are required to implement robust security measures to protect players' personal and financial information. This includes using advanced encryption technology to safeguard data transmission and employing secure payment processing methods.

Without a license, a casino operates in a legal gray area, leaving players vulnerable to potential fraud and exploitation. Unlicensed casinos may use rigged games, refuse to pay out winnings, or engage in other unethical practices. Players seeking a safe and reliable online casino experience should always prioritize those that are licensed and regulated by a reputable authority.

Payment Methods and Withdrawal Times

The speed and convenience of payment options significantly impact the overall casino experience. Players generally prefer a combination of variety and efficiency. Popular methods in Canada include Interac, Instadebit, iDebit, credit and debit cards (Visa, Mastercard), and increasingly, e-wallets like Skrill and Neteller. Each method possesses different processing times and associated fees. Interac, for example, is often lauded for its speed and security, while credit card withdrawals can sometimes be slower due to banking regulations.

Casinos should clearly outline their payment policies, including deposit limits, withdrawal limits, and processing times, on their website. Transparency in this area builds trust and demonstrates a commitment to player satisfaction. Furthermore, a secure payment gateway utilizing SSL encryption is vital to protect sensitive financial information. Players should be vigilant about verifying the security credentials of any casino before making a deposit.

  • Interac: Fast and secure, widely used in Canada.
  • Instadebit/iDebit: Direct bank transfers, offering a secure alternative.
  • Credit/Debit Cards: Convenient but may have slower withdrawal times.
  • E-wallets (Skrill, Neteller): Fast withdrawals, but may not be accepted by all casinos.

Understanding these options and their limitations allows players to make informed choices and avoid potential frustrations.

The Role of Bonuses and Promotions

Online casinos frequently utilize bonuses and promotions to attract new players and reward existing ones. These offers can take many forms, including welcome bonuses, deposit matches, free spins, and cashback offers. While bonuses can be enticing, it's crucial to approach them with caution and carefully review the terms and conditions. Wagering requirements, also known as playthrough requirements, specify the amount of money players must wager before they can withdraw any winnings derived from a bonus. These requirements can vary significantly from casino to casino, and some are more restrictive than others. For example, a bonus with a 50x wagering requirement means that players must wager 50 times the bonus amount before they can cash out.

Other important considerations include game restrictions, maximum bet limits, and time limits. Some bonuses may only be valid for certain games, while others may impose limits on the size of bets players can place. Additionally, bonuses often have an expiration date, so players must meet the wagering requirements within a specified timeframe. Failing to do so will result in the forfeiture of the bonus and any associated winnings.

Analyzing Wagering Requirements and Terms

Before accepting any bonus, players should meticulously examine the wagering requirements and terms. A low wagering requirement is generally more favorable, as it allows players to withdraw their winnings more easily. However, even with low wagering requirements, it's essential to read the fine print to understand any restrictions that may apply. Consider the games that contribute towards the wagering requirements. Some games, like slots, typically contribute 100%, while others, like table games, may contribute only a small percentage.

It's also important to understand the maximum bet limit, as exceeding this limit may void the bonus. Finally, be mindful of the time limit, as you'll need to meet the wagering requirements before the bonus expires.

  1. Read the Terms and Conditions: Understand the wagering requirements, game restrictions, and time limits.
  2. Check the Wagering Contribution: See how much each game contributes to the wagering requirements.
  3. Consider the Maximum Bet Limit: Ensure you don't exceed the allowed bet size.
  4. Be Aware of the Time Limit: Complete the wagering requirements before the bonus expires.

Taking the time to analyze these factors will help you maximize the value of bonuses and avoid potential disappointment.

Navigating Responsible Gambling Practices

While online casinos offer a convenient and entertaining form of recreation, it’s crucial to approach them with a responsible mindset. Gambling should always be considered a form of entertainment, not a source of income. Players should establish a budget and stick to it, never gambling with money they cannot afford to lose. Setting time limits is also important, preventing excessive gaming sessions. Utilize the tools provided by casinos to manage your spending, such as deposit limits and self-exclusion options. These resources empower players to maintain control over their gambling habits and avoid potential problems.

If you or someone you know is struggling with gambling addiction, there are numerous resources available to provide support and assistance. Organizations such as the Problem Gambling Council of Canada and Gamblers Anonymous offer confidential counseling and support groups. It is important to remember that seeking help is a sign of strength, not weakness. Maintaining a healthy balance and prioritizing well-being are paramount when engaging in any form of gambling activity.
